2016-07-27 42 views
0

美好的一天,同事。 在我的项目中,我遇到了一些问题。 在一个流程中,我做了两个http_requests,然后用groovy变换器分析了这些响应。 enter image description hereGroovy变压器被忽略了

首先Groovy脚本:

enter image description here

二Groovy脚本: enter image description here

第一Groovy脚本正常工作。但第二个脚本不做任何事情。就像它被忽略了一样。

两个http_responses的结构都是相似的。

为什么第二个groovy脚本可以被忽略? !

+1

您的循环只运行一次。这是由设计? – injecteer

+0

是后HTTP_REQUEST HashMap具有收藏,从至极我需要收到只有一个项目。 –

+0

你会发布你的http请求的样本结果吗? – jvas

回答

0

OMG( 我感到非常抱歉,这是我很愚蠢的错误 的原因是 - “突破” IF范围...... 在第一HTTP_RESPONSE搜索值是在集合中的第一项必须是,这就是为什么它的工作原理。

PS耻辱......